What are CRM Companies?

CRM companies are a type of business that develops, provides, customizes, and maintains Customer Relationship Management (CRM) software. The solution helps organizations manage customer information, sales activities, marketing campaigns, communication, and customer support from a centralized system. This type of company offers a wide range of CRM solutions and services, such as ready-made CRM platforms, custom-built CRM solutions, or customization and integration services.

The CRM companies serve businesses of different sizes and industries. These types of companies provide enterprise-level solutions with advanced automation, analytics, integrations, and security features.

Why Do Businesses Need CRM Solutions?

For businesses, a CRM solution acts as an essential element, as it helps in managing customer information, making interaction easy and accessible to all responsible team members. The solution also manages and organizes all the key customer data, which used to be spread across spreadsheets, emails, messaging platforms, sales tools, and support systems, in a centralized dashboard.  

Some of the key factors why businesses need a CRM solution are as follows: 

  • Centralize Customer Information 

The CRM solution stores all the key customer details, such as contact information, communication history, purchase records, preferences, and sales activities, in a centralized dashboard. Through the solution, employees can easily access the information they need without searching through multiple systems.  

  • Improves Sales Management 

The CRM solution helps sales teams organize leads, track opportunities, manage sales pipelines, and schedule follow-ups. It also helps sales representatives understand where each prospect is in the buying journey.  

  • Automate Repetitive Tasks 

With a CRM solution, teams can automate various routine activities, such as follow-up reminders, email notifications, lead assignments, and data entry. CRM automation can help sales teams reduce repetitive work and focus more on customer-facing activities. 

  • Strengthen Customer Relationships 

It offers easy access to customers' previous interactions and history, enabling employees to offer more personalized services.

Custom vs Ready-Made CRM Solution

While choosing a CRM platform, businesses generally have two options: custom CRM development or a ready-made CRM solution. Both options offer efficient customer relationship management, but their approach differs in flexibility, cost, implementation, and scalability.  

What is a Custom CRM Solution? 

A custom CRM solution is a type of software that is specifically developed or customized for a particular business. The custom CRM solution offers greater control and flexibility to businesses, as it is designed around the company's unique workflows, requirements, and objectives.  

What is a Ready-Made CRM Solution? 

A ready-made CRM solution is a pre-built platform that is developed for a broad range of businesses. The ready-made or off-the-shelf CRM solution generally comes with standard features, like contact management, lead tracking, sales pipelines, reporting, task management, automation, and customer support tools.  

Quick Comparison 

A quick comparison between a custom CRM and a ready-made CRM solution are as follows: 

Factors Custom CRM Ready-Made CRM 
Development Built specifically for the needs of a business. Pre-built for general business needs. 
Customization Very high Limited to available customization options. 
Initial Cost Usually high Usually low 
Implementation Time Longer Faster 
Scalability Can be designed around future requirements. Depends on the provider and plan. 
Features Selected and developed according to requirements. Only standard features are included. 
Integration Can be built for specific systems. Usually supports existing integrations. 
User Experience Designed around the business's workflows. Designed for a broad user base.

What does a CRM Company Do?

A CRM company helps businesses manage customer relationships by offering them software, development, customization, integration, and support services. The main objectives of a CRM company are to help organizations improve sales processes, organize customer data, automate repetitive tasks, and provide better customer experiences.  

Some of the key applications of a CRM company are as follows: 

  • CRM Strategy and Consulting 

The CRM companies begin by understanding how a business manages customers, leads, sales, marketing, and support. It also identifies inefficiencies and recommends a CRM strategy that can align with the organization's goals. It can involve determining which processes should be automated, what information should be collected, and which departments need access to customer data.  

  • Custom CRM Development 

The CRM company can develop a customized solution if the off-the-shelf CRM cannot meet the requirements specification. The company can integrate new features, such as custom sales pipelines, customer portals, lead and contact management, custom dashboards, industry-specific modules, and mobile CRM applications.  

  • CRM Customization 

If the business already uses a CRM platform, the CRM development company can customize the existing platform by adding features, modifying workflows, creating custom fields, developing dashboards, or changing the user interface. 

  • Third-Party Integration 

The CRM systems need to communicate with other business applications. The CRM companies can integrate various business tools, such as accounting software, email platforms, marketing systems, e-commerce platforms, communication applications, and internal databases, with the CRM solution. 

  • Data Migration 

The CRM companies can plan and execute data migration, which includes data cleaning, mapping, validation, deduplication, and testing. It also reduces the risk of losing or corrupting important customer information. 

Key Factors to Consider When Choosing a CRM Development Partner

Choosing the right CRM development partner is among the most crucial decisions for any business. A CRM solution often becomes the central system for managing customer information, sales processes, marketing activities, and support operations.  

Some of the key factors that a business needs to consider while selecting a CRM development partner are as follows: 

  • Industry Experience 

Businesses should evaluate the industry-specific experience of CRM companies. Different industries have different customer-management processes, compliance requirements, and workflows. A development partner with relevant industry experience is more likely to understand the challenges and suggest practical solutions.  

  • Technical Expertise 

A CRM development company generally requires software development, database, APIs, cloud infrastructure, security, integrations, and automation. Businesses need to evaluate whether the development company has experience with the technologies required for the projects.  

  • Customization Capabilities 

An ideal CRM development partner should be able to customize the system around those processes. Businesses should look for a partner that can develop custom modules, workflows, dashboards, user roles, automation, and integration when required.
